I did this painting on CS10 board with urethane paints. I used to own a 1969 SS and sold it way back in the 80"s to help buy property to build a house. Now don't have a heart attack but I sold it for $4800!!! But back then they weren't going for that much. Wish I had that car today for sure! Anyway when the new Camaro came out I thought it was just a beautiful car from top to bottom. Maybe I'll own one someday. But I liked it so much I decided to paint a picture of it titled New Dawn for the all new design. This print would look great in your man cave, den or garage. I also do commission work on request. A self-taught artist born in 1960 youngest of five brothers. My older brothers were into cars back in the 70’s always customizing them in some way. One brother used to lay done some wild paint jobs on his cars that always amazed me at the time. He gave me a book, which I still have today titled The Art of Custom Painting. The author was Mr. Caiati, the Psychedelic Psycho. Once I got that book in my hands I was hooked! I always liked art in school. My teacher said I had talent, lol! I used to doodle a lot. I liked drawing Rat Fink style hot rods. At the age of 16 I went down to Sears and bought my first airbrush and air compressor.
